How to replace shallot?

How to replace shallot? If you don’t have shallots on hand, the best substitute is a common onion plus a pinch of minced or dried garlic. Just keep in mind that shallots and traditional onions offer different flavors. This substitution works best when the recipe calls for cooked shallots, as raw onion and raw shallot don’t taste the same.

What can I use if I don’t have a shallot? Martinez notes that yellow onions are the best substitute for shallots, since sweet onions are too sweet and white or red are a little too sharp. Can you store shallots and garlic together?

Temperature: Onions, garlic, & shallots will last the longest in a dark, cool (but not cold), dry storage area. … No potatoes nearby: Potatoes and onions should not be stored together. They give off gases that will accelerate spoilage of each other.

Is one shallot the whole bulb?

This is where it gets tricky when a recipe calls for a certain number of shallots, rather than a specific amount like “2 tablespoons, minced.” A general rule of thumb is that “one shallot” refers to one shallot bulb, regardless of how many cloves are inside once it has been cut.

What are dried shallots?

Dried Shallots are Fresh Shallots that have been dehydrated from a low level of heat until all of the moisture has been removed. Dehydration helps to preserve the Shallot so that it won’t spoil in storage while also intensifying the flavor. It takes 18 pounds of fresh shallots to produce 1 pound of Dried Shallots.

What does shallots look like when mature?

The bulbs will take around 90 days to mature. Shallot bulb picking should begin when the greens of the plant start to wither, fall over, and die. They will turn brown and become droopy, while the bulbs will protrude from the soil and the outer skin becomes papery. This usually happens in mid to late summer.

How to make shallots milder?

When you leave the shallots to soak in vinegar, the bad-aftertaste compounds leave through the cut surface of the vegetable. They diffuse into the vinegar and sort of “cure,” so that they’re not so irksome anymore. Plus, the vinegar in turn infuses the shallow with flavor as a bonus.

When to plant shallots canberra?

Shallots are small and the easiest way to plant them is to separate out the divisions of the bulbs and plant out as you would garlic cloves. This is best done in late autumn for a late spring harvest. Space them 15 centimetres apart along a prepared shallow trench.

Are cipollini onions like shallots?

The elegant and refined cousin in the onion family, these little bulbs grow singly or, like garlic, in clusters. … Cipollini are sweeter than yellow onions, smaller than our regular onions but larger than little pearl onions. An acceptable substitute is a large shallot, peeled and used whole.
